01 What's the problem with screen scraping?

  • Screen scraping is a practice in which third-party apps employ user credentials to access bank accounts, but it can present challenges around security and consent
  • The financial institutions being scraped can also face increased server traffic and broken connections due to website changes, leading to customer dissatisfaction
  • Open banking provides an alternative to screen scraping, with standardized APIs granting secure data access

03 Is it better to buy or build an open banking solution?

  • Financial organizations face the choice between building their own open banking infrastructure or purchasing a dedicated solution
  • Components of an open banking solution include creating a discoverable developer portal, implementing standardized APIs (like FDX), and integrating consent management for data access
  • Buying a solution offers benefits such as staying current with evolving standards, conformance testing, and expediting project delivery

04 How can I drive better adoption of my open banking APIs?

  • Effective adoption of open banking APIs requires marketing your APIs to both business leaders and developers
  • An API marketplace should highlight the business value of your offerings and provide interactive examples for intuitive understanding
  • For developers, ensure easy onboarding, sandbox access, standardized API specifications, and comprehensive Postman collections for various case flows
